The July issue of Studio Voice, a Japanese style/culture mag, focuses
on techno. It's got:
- a funny node-and-edges diagram of techno and its origins/offsprings
- interview with Jeff Mills
- in-depth look at German techno
- in-depth look at respected techno artist Traci Lords (just kidding!)
- 10 hip-with-techno cities, like London, Detroit, San Fran :), etc.
- a look at Japanese techno & descriptions of key record labels (Sublime, etc.)
- short description by Ken Ishii of his Akira-like animation project, with
pics - very interesting...
- article on techno on the Internet, by yak!?sato who's on IDM
- 200 "bibles" (best albums/singles) of techno (I am peeved however that all
they could include by the Black Dog is the Cost II single. I mean I like it,
but...)
Nice layout and all in the usual Studio Voice vein. Mention of albums
or singles always come with thumbnail pic of the cover or vinyl label. It's
nice to just look at, but if you wanna read the articles, it's all in
Japanese, so either get a friend who can translate or study some :) You can
get this mag at Tower Recs.
